No.3 Meynell Mews

This is No.3 Meynell Mews in Breedon on the Hill. It's one of three cottages that were done up together about ten years ago, so it's well looked after. It sleeps four, with two bedrooms and two bathrooms. It's got a 4 Star rating. They're all Grade II listed, so they look the part from the outside but they're modern inside.

The location is handy. East Midlands Airport is about a fifteen minute drive, if you're picking someone up or flying in. The village has a pub about a hundred yards away, which does meals. There's also a chocolate shop there, which people seem to like.

The cottage itself is straightforward. Both bedrooms have their own bathrooms, which is useful. There's a small patio garden out the back with a table and chairs. Parking is right outside. It's got a woodburning stove for cooler evenings, and the wifi is fine.

For things to do locally, Willington Marina is a few miles away if you're interested in boats. Calke Abbey is a National Trust place nearby, good for a walk. Donington Park, for the racing and festivals, is very close.

You're about thirty minutes' drive from the edge of the Peak District. That gets you to places like Bakewell or Chatsworth. Closer to home, Melbourne is a nice market town about ten minutes away with some good places to eat.

We accept up to two dogs. There's a washing machine and dishwasher, and all the bedding and towels are included.
